a72fe0afa1
The record command now properly returns the status of the tracee if there's any. We need to properly set the expected return value of the tracee in the attr tests. Signed-off-by: Jiri Olsa <jolsa@kernel.org> Cc: David Ahern <dsahern@gmail.com> Cc: Namhyung Kim <namhyung@kernel.org> Cc: Peter Zijlstra <a.p.zijlstra@chello.nl> Cc: Thomas Richter <tmricht@linux.vnet.ibm.com> Link: http://lkml.kernel.org/r/20170703145030.12903-10-jolsa@kernel.org Signed-off-by: Arnaldo Carvalho de Melo <acme@redhat.com>
38 lines
495 B
Plaintext
38 lines
495 B
Plaintext
[config]
|
|
command = record
|
|
args = -e '{cycles,cache-misses}:S' kill >/dev/null 2>&1
|
|
ret = 1
|
|
|
|
[event-1:base-record]
|
|
fd=1
|
|
group_fd=-1
|
|
sample_type=343
|
|
read_format=12
|
|
inherit=0
|
|
|
|
[event-2:base-record]
|
|
fd=2
|
|
group_fd=1
|
|
|
|
# cache-misses
|
|
type=0
|
|
config=3
|
|
|
|
# default | PERF_SAMPLE_READ
|
|
sample_type=343
|
|
|
|
# PERF_FORMAT_ID | PERF_FORMAT_GROUP
|
|
read_format=12
|
|
|
|
mmap=0
|
|
comm=0
|
|
enable_on_exec=0
|
|
disabled=0
|
|
|
|
# inherit is disabled for group sampling
|
|
inherit=0
|
|
|
|
# sampling disabled
|
|
sample_freq=0
|
|
sample_period=0
|